The leader of Dignity Operation, renegade General, Khalifa Haftar, has admitted that his loyalist fighters from Awliyaa Al-Dam (Blood Owners) brigade had carried out acts of vandalism, burning and robbing houses and properties as well as random arrests in Benghazi.

In a statement of the so-called Libyan Army Commander in Chief, Haftar disowned the brigade saying they do not belong to his forces although they are, and pointed out that he will bring those who committed such sabotage acts to the specialized authorities.

Days ago, a group of fighters loyal to Haftar stormed civilians’ houses in Al-Leithi area, which lately were controlled by Haftar forces then robbed and burnt them, most recently the house of one of 2011 February revolution leaders, Naser Bu Hafoul, who was killed in armed clashes with Gaddafi brigades in Sirte. The formation of the brigade Awliyaa Al-Dam (Blood Owners) came with the start of Dignity Operation, and since then it had burnt tens of houses owned by fighters from the Benghazi Shura Council in different parts of the city.
